Drink more Diet Cola
Diet Cola are a synth-punk band from Napierville, Ontario, formed in 2006. Since then they have released just one EP, I guess because Josh from the band also plays in Deerhunter (heard of them?). The music itself is more reminiscent of his other band, SIDS, Jay Reatard ’s old band Lost Sounds, Total Control or old synth-punk acts like The Units. Their sound is one of raw, visceral noise – like how Dan Deacon might sound if he ditched the tie-dye, quit pretending he lived in a Wes Anderson flick, and joined a punk band. I wish more of the so-called P.O.S.T. P.U.N.K. London hipster bands got their substance-over-style ratio on a par with these guys.
